Horton Road |
Hidden behind a petrol station in Horton Road used to be a football stadium. As a youngster I only ever went there once, I have vague recollections of an "It's a Knockout" type event that took place there and the place seemed massive to the young me, although in reality it probably wasn't.
My second visit was for a "free" friendly against a team of Loughborough Students on November 9th 1985. It finished 0-0 and I couldn't wait to get away!
